Core Retail Business Strength
JD Retail demonstrated strong momentum, with revenues up 21% year-on-year. Electronics and home appliances grew 23% year-on-year, while general merchandise revenues increased 16% year-on-year. The supermarket category extended its streak of double-digit revenue growth to six consecutive quarters. This performance was attributed to strengthened supply chain capabilities, competitive pricing, and superior services, leading to a 38% increase in non-GAAP operating profit for JD Retail.
User Growth and Engagement Acceleration
The company reported a notable acceleration in user growth, with quarterly active customers (QAC) increasing over 40% year-on-year. User shopping frequency also rose over 40% year-on-year, and for JD Plus members, it grew over 50%. This momentum was driven by both organic growth in JD Retail and incremental contributions from new businesses like JD Food Delivery, which is bringing in younger users and boosting engagement.
Strategic Investments in New Businesses
JD Food Delivery and Jingxi businesses are key new initiatives. JD Food Delivery has seen rapid growth, with daily order volume increasing exponentially and the number of full-time delivery riders exceeding 150,000. While these investments widened New Business's non-GAAP operating loss to RMB 14.8 billion, they are generating clear synergies with the core retail business, including increased traffic, user growth, and cross-selling opportunities, particularly in supermarket categories and electronic accessories.
International Expansion Vision
JD.com is actively pursuing global expansion, leveraging its supply chain expertise and technology. The company has been building overseas retail formats, warehouse networks, and operational capabilities, particularly in Europe and the Middle East. The proposed acquisition of CECONOMY is highlighted as a strategic move to strengthen its position in the European market, combining JD's online expertise with CECONOMY's brand strength and market position.
Financial Performance and Profitability Outlook
Total net revenues increased 22% year-on-year to RMB 357 billion, with gross margin expanding to 15.9%. Despite a near-term impact on non-GAAP net income due to new business investments, the company maintains a long-term goal of achieving high single-digit profit margins. Drivers for core retail profit expansion include increased supply chain efficiency, better profitability across categories, and the development of the 3P ecosystem, which will boost marketplace and marketing revenues.
